Why Choose the ABB 2CMA142442R1000 Fireman Switch?
The ABB 2CMA142442R1000 is a heavy-duty 3-pole enclosed fireman switch designed to provide safe and reliable emergency isolation of three-phase electrical installations. The KSF325TPNNO forms part of ABB's trusted KSF fireman switch range and is specifically developed for photovoltaic (PV) systems, commercial buildings and industrial applications where rapid emergency power disconnection is essential.
Manufactured from a rigid silumin aluminium enclosure with UV-protected paint, the switch is suitable for demanding indoor and outdoor environments. The IP65-rated enclosure, interlocked cover and padlockable fireman's operating handle provide dependable protection against dust and water ingress while supporting safe emergency operation. Threaded cable entries on both the top and bottom simplify installation using compression glands where full IP65 protection is required.
Rated at 25 A AC-22A and 16 A AC-23A at 415 V AC with a motor switching capacity of up to 7.5 kW, the ABB KSF325TPNNO is ideal for photovoltaic systems, inverter isolation, industrial machinery and commercial electrical installations. Unlike the standard KSF325TPN, this model is supplied with a factory-fitted 1 NO auxiliary contact for signalling and control applications.

Reliable Emergency Isolation for Photovoltaic and Industrial Installations
Fireman switches provide emergency services and maintenance personnel with a clearly identifiable means of disconnecting electrical power during emergencies. Their distinctive operating handle enables rapid isolation while supporting safe working practices and protecting critical electrical infrastructure.
The ABB KSF325TPNNO combines ABB's proven switch-disconnector technology with a rugged aluminium enclosure and integrated auxiliary contact, making it an excellent choice for renewable energy systems, industrial facilities and commercial buildings requiring dependable emergency isolation.

Technical Specifications
Power
7.5 kW
Current
32 A
Phase
Three Phase
IP Rating
IP65
Manufacturer
ABB
Series
KSF Fireman Switches
Model
KSF325TPNNO
Order number
2CMA142442R1000
Product type
Enclosed fireman switch
Rated current (AC-22A)
25 A
Rated current (AC-23A @ 415 V)
16 A
Motor switching capacity
7.5 kW
Maximum operating voltage
690 V AC
Number of poles
3
Auxiliary contacts
1 NO included
Protection rating
IP65
Enclosure material
Silumin aluminium alloy
Cable entries
2 × M25 top / 2 × M25 bottom
Neutral terminal
Fixed
Protective earth terminal
Included
Terminal capacity
0.75 to 10 mm² screw clamp terminals
Mounting type
Surface mounting
Dimensions (H × W × D)
130 × 111 × 60 mm
Weight
Approx. 0.60 kg
Frequently Asked Questions
What is the ABB 2CMA142442R1000 used for?
It provides emergency isolation of three-phase electrical circuits, particularly within photovoltaic systems, commercial buildings and industrial installations.
Does this model include an auxiliary contact?
Yes. The KSF325TPNNO is supplied with a factory-fitted 1 NO auxiliary contact for signalling and control applications.
Is it suitable for outdoor installation?
Yes. The silumin aluminium enclosure is rated IP65 and is suitable for indoor and outdoor use when installed with suitable compression cable glands.
Can the operating handle be padlocked?
Yes. The fireman's operating handle is padlockable in the OFF position to support safe lockout procedures.
